How to File a Medical Malpractice Claim

A medical malpractice claim involves the doctor or another health care provider not fulfilling their obligation to the patient and causing harm to the patient. Medical malpractice cases are a section of tort law which focuses on professional negligence.

To prove that there was a malpractice, the injured patients and their legal representatives must prove that a seasoned medical professional would not have made the error. This includes errors in diagnosis, treatment or post-treatment.

What are the requirements for a Medical Malpractice Claim?

A patient must show that the doctor's actions are not up to the accepted standard. This is often the result of a failure to identify or treat an injury or illness properly. However, it could also mean mistakes during treatment, for example, an obstetrician not properly handling a baby's head during labor and creating Erb's Palsy.

The patient must also prove that the error caused an injury that wouldn't have occurred if the doctor had adhered to the standard of care. This can be a challenge since it's difficult to determine whether an outcome that isn't favorable was caused by negligence of the doctor or another factor.

In addition, the patient needs to demonstrate that the accident caused significant damages, including past and future medical bills, loss of income, as well as pain and suffering. A lawyer can help the patient calculate damages.

The victim must also submit a malpractice claim within a specific time frame as defined by the law. This period is called the statutes of limitations. If the patient files the lawsuit after the deadline, the court will most likely dismiss the case.

Medical malpractice cases can be extremely complicated and costly to litigate. They typically require the testimony of many medical experts. The legal system in New York has its own rules and procedures to be followed. In some situations the medical malpractice case may be filed or moved to federal court.

How can I determine whether I have a medical malpractice case?

If you suspect that you be a victim of medical negligence the best thing you can do is gather as much information as you can and talk to an experienced attorney. Your lawyer will assess your medical records and other information and then call an expert in medicine to review your case.

The medical expert will help to identify any mistakes that may have been made and whether those mistakes were in violation of the standard of care. If the medical expert is of the opinion that the doctor's actions were not in accordance with the standards of care and those mistakes resulted in your injuries You may have an appropriate malpractice claim.

You'll need to prove that the doctor's error caused you physical or financial harm. A glenwood springs medical Malpractice lawsuit malpractice lawyer can assist you to determine the true measure of your damages and ensure that they are properly reflected in any settlement you receive.

Your attorney can also help you identify the defendants in your case. In the majority of cases, a doctor will be sued by himself but in certain instances, it is possible to sue the entire hospital or other medical facility, too. A medical malpractice suit will not necessarily result in the doctor losing their license or going out of business. In fact, if the case is successful the doctor may be a candidate for censure or mandatory training rather than license suspension.
